What is a Window Contractor?
A window contractor concentrates on the installation, repair, and maintenance of windows in residential or commercial structures. These professionals are experienced in a variety of window types, including:
- Single-hung
- Double-hung
- Casement
- Awning
- Sliding
- Bay and bow windows
Selecting a certified window specialist is important, as they ensure that the windows are installed correctly, seal correctly, and contribute to your structure's energy effectiveness.

How to Choose the Right Window Contractor
Finding the right window specialist can feel difficult, but by following these actions, homeowners can make an informed decision:
Steps to Choose a Window Contractor:
Research: Begin by looking up contractors in your area. Online evaluations, scores, and suggestions from pals or family can provide insight into their reputation.
Examine Credentials: Ensure that the specialist is certified, guaranteed, and bonded. This will secure you from possible liabilities.
Ask for References: A reputable specialist needs to provide references from previous customers. Follow up and ask about the quality of the work, professionalism, and timeliness.
Get Multiple Quotes: Always get quotes from numerous contractors to compare expenses and services. Watch out for unusually low estimates— quality work comes at a cost.
Evaluation Contracts Thoroughly: Before signing any arrangements, guarantee you understand the terms, scope of work, guarantees, and payment schedule.
Ask About Energy Efficiency: Ask about high-efficiency window options that might save you cash in the long run.

Typical Window Problems Addressed by Contractors
Window contractors are equipped to tackle various concerns property owners might face:
- Drafty Windows: Caused by inappropriate installation or old seals.
- Condensation between Panes: Indicates a failure in the window seal.
- Decayed Frames: A frequent issue in older homes, requiring repairs or total replacements.
- Stuck or Difficult to Operate Windows: Points to misalignment or deteriorated tracks.

5. What types of windows are most energy-efficient?
Energy-efficient windows are normally double-glazed with low-E glass coverings and argon gas fills. These treatments enhance thermal efficiency.
